À propos de cet audio

Rebellions are built on hope.
Set in a horrifying near-future United States, seventeen-year-old Layla Amin and her parents are forced into an internment camp for Muslim American citizens.
With the help of newly made friends also trapped within the internment camp, her boyfriend on the outside, and an unexpected alliance, Layla begins a journey to fight for freedom, leading a revolution against the internment camp's Director and his guards.
Heart-racing and emotional, Internment challenges readers to fight complicit silence that exists in our society today.

The premise of the book is complex and incredibly important for us to read and understand. There were parallels to history that made parts of the book raw and real, easy to imagine oneself in that spot. The execution of overall story was too focused on the love story rather than the rebellion and the reality of the situation, which gave an seemingly unrealistic response to their internment. Samira did a great job of portraying how complacency of the general population can aide in persecution of specific group throughout time. All in all, I think this is an incredibly important book for young adults to read
